DHUBRI: Guardian minister of Dhubri, Jayanta Mallabaruah distributed Orunodoi 2.0 scheme cards at a function held here at Raja Prabhat Chandra Barua Field on Thursday.

While addressing the beneficiaries, Baruah said that the financial assistance of Rs 1,250 per month would be paid directly into the bank account of each beneficiary from next month. He also assured that the funds of this scheme would be increased in the future and efforts would be made to include new beneficiaries in the scheme. The scheme covers all the disadvantaged classes, irrespective of caste, religion and race. The scheme is being implemented by the Dhubri District Commissioner, Dibakar Nath.

A total of 18,648 beneficiaries have been covered under Orunodoi 2.0 in the Dhubri district. These include 4,141 beneficiaries from Dhubri Assembly constituency, 3,327 beneficiaries from Gauripur Assembly constituency, 3,569 beneficiaries from Golakganj Assembly constituency, 3,839 beneficiaries from Bilasipara West and East constituencies and 3,772 beneficiaries respectively.

Along with 5,900 beneficiaries of Indira Miri Universal Widow Pension Scheme and 2,669 beneficiaries of Deendayal Disabled Pension Scheme, a total of 8,569 beneficiaries have been covered under the Orunodoi scheme.

The meeting was attended by the chairman of Dhubri Municipal Board, Dr Debamoy Sanyal, former MLA Ashwini Roy Sarkar, Dhubri Gauripur Development Authority Officer Deepak Saha and other dignitaries.
